Output 96a7098856b44eddf2c2e0d02d28302e81aa6d599408c7239df89a3dd9fb7981:1

value
18750842
script pubkey
OP_0 OP_PUSHBYTES_20 1eb03014f19afa0f52dcca5e962930f476d4e0dc
address
bc1qr6crq983ntaq75kuef0fv2fs73mdfcxufaxsnf
transaction
96a7098856b44eddf2c2e0d02d28302e81aa6d599408c7239df89a3dd9fb7981
spent
true